Transaction e2fc647cebb279dfb14ad1a56c8d60bd33a3ab26eb021b253589059f38091bae

block
662786ffbcc1b7de862d09e8e15ae50d5b0e41c96df74ae6c9651a48e2d3f040

1 Input

3 Outputs